In this book leading scholars from Australia Canada Hong Kong New Zealand Singapore the United Kingdom and the United States deal with important theoretical and practical issues in the law of contract and closely-related areas of private law. The articles analyse developments in the law of estoppel mistake undue influence the interpretation of contracts assignment exclusion clauses and damages. The articles also address more theoretical issues such as discerning the limits of contract law the role of principle in the development of contract doctrine and the morality of promising. With its rich scope of contributors and topics Exploring Contract Law will be highly useful to lawyers judges and academics across the common law world.
